Clinical Didactics Administrative Coordinator
Position Details
Position Title | Clinical Didactics Administrative Coordinator |
---|---|
Department | DCOM CLINICAL MEDICINE |
Position Category | Staff Full Time |
Job Description | The Clinical Didactics Administrative Coordinator shall assist the clinical medicine department chairs by organizing and maintaining the offices in the departments, coordinating travel arrangements, coordinating calendars including meeting schedules and arrangements, handling clinical departmental budgets, and coordinating all aspects of didactics developed and delivered by clinical faculty in the OMS I & II Clinical Skills courses, OMS II systems courses, and the OMSIII and OMSIV core rotations. |
Required Qualifications | High school diploma; *two years office experience. |
Preferred Qualifications | Two year degree. |
